Key Buying Factors for Headphone Dac Dongle for Lossless Audio
Output Power and Impedance Match
Match the dongle to your headphones. Efficient earphones and IEMs need less power, but over-ear headphones may sound thin or quiet if the dongle cannot drive them properly. Balanced outputs can provide more power, though they are not always necessary.
Connection Type and Compatibility
Check whether you need USB-C, Lightning support through adapters, or broad device compatibility across Android, iPhone, Windows, and Mac. A true plug-and-play design is important if you want an easy everyday accessory.
Noise Floor and Channel Balance
For sensitive IEMs, low hiss and stable channel balance matter more than raw power. A good Headphone Dac Dongle for Lossless Audio should stay quiet at low volume and preserve detail without adding harshness.
Codec, Resolution, and Format Support
Higher PCM and DSD support can be useful, but the real-world benefit depends on your source files and listening setup. Prioritize clean analog output and stable operation over marketing numbers alone.
